I read an article in The Independent, which was talking about the collapse of bee colonies across the world, initially in the US, then Europe and now in Britain too.
Scientists believe that the radiation from our mobile phones and other hi-tech gadgets could be killing the bees. They think that the radiation interferes with the way that bees navigate, meaning they can’t find their way back to the hive. 60 - 70 percent of beehives have been abandoned and one the London’s largest bee-keepers has also announced that 23 of his 40 hives have also been abandoned. Nobody knows for definite why it is happening but German research suggests that bee’s behaviour changes near power lines and now a small study at Landau University has shown that bees will not return to their hive if mobile phones are placed nearby, which suggests scientists could be correct.
This might not seem a huge problem to you at first but bees are necessary. Their pollination is relied upon by the world’s food crops.
